[llvm] r239443 - Fix warning of comparing different enums. NFC

Pete Cooper peter_cooper at apple.com
Tue Jun 9 16:33:35 PDT 2015


Author: pete
Date: Tue Jun  9 18:33:35 2015
New Revision: 239443

URL: http://llvm.org/viewvc/llvm-project?rev=239443&view=rev
Log:
Fix warning of comparing different enums.  NFC

Modified:
    llvm/trunk/lib/MC/MCSymbol.cpp

Modified: llvm/trunk/lib/MC/MCSymbol.cpp
URL: http://llvm.org/viewvc/llvm-project/llvm/trunk/lib/MC/MCSymbol.cpp?rev=239443&r1=239442&r2=239443&view=diff
==============================================================================
--- llvm/trunk/lib/MC/MCSymbol.cpp (original)
+++ llvm/trunk/lib/MC/MCSymbol.cpp Tue Jun  9 18:33:35 2015
@@ -28,7 +28,7 @@ void *MCSymbol::operator new(size_t s, c
   // For safety, ensure that the alignment of a pointer is enough for an
   // MCSymbol.  This also ensures we don't need padding between the name and
   // symbol.
-  static_assert(AlignOf<MCSymbol>::Alignment <=
+  static_assert((unsigned)AlignOf<MCSymbol>::Alignment <=
                 AlignOf<NameEntryStorageTy>::Alignment,
                 "Bad alignment of MCSymbol");
   void *Storage = Ctx.allocate(Size, alignOf<NameEntryStorageTy>());





More information about the llvm-commits mailing list